Metal Church Building Designs and Costs 2026

When budgeting for a metal church building, most buyers encounter costs driven by size, design complexity, material choice, and site preparation. This guide breaks down price ranges, common line items, and practical saving strategies for U.S. buyers.

Overview Of Costs

Cost ranges reflect complete assemblies from shell to ready-to-use spaces. Typical projects span a wide band due to size, interior finishes, and site constraints. For quick planning, consider total project ranges and per-unit estimates: a 6,000–8,000 sq ft worship hall may run $380,000–$1,050,000, or roughly $60–$140 per sq ft for the shell, with interior fit-out driving the remainder.

Assumptions: standard 0.75–1.0 acres, moderate weather, single-story design.

What Drives Price

Key design choices and site specifics push costs in predictable ways. The structure type (steel frame vs aluminum), roof pitch, and insulation thickness largely determine shell pricing. Building size and interior layout complexity—such as classrooms, offices, or a sanctuary with an elevated platform—drive interior fit-out costs. In addition, local permit requirements and accessibility mandates can create additional line items that are not universal.

Assumptions: standard utility connections, typical seating arrangement, no specialized religious fixtures.

Ways To Save

Smart planning and phased development can trim upfront outlays. Consider modular design with standard bay sizes to reduce bespoke fabrication. If fundraising or financing timelines require, favor a two-phase approach: shell completion first, followed by interior fit-out. Selecting regional suppliers and choosing off-the-shelf finishes can lower unit costs while preserving durability and aesthetics.

Assumptions: moderate climate, 2–3 month procurement lead time.

Regional Price Differences

Prices vary by location and market activity. Three representative U.S. regions show distinct ranges due to labor costs and supply chains. In the Northeast, total project costs may be 5–12% higher than the national average, reflecting higher labor and permitting fees. The Midwest often provides more favorable shell pricing thanks to a mature prefab supply network, with total costs 0–8% below average. The South and Southwest typically offer competitive material costs but can see spikes due to materials tariffs or demand surges, ranging from -2% to +10% relative to average.

Assumptions: non-coastal building site with standard trucking access.

Labor, Hours & Rates

Crew composition and scheduling affect labor costs significantly. A typical erection crew might include a foreman, ironworkers, electricians, and drywall/panel installers. On a 6,000–8,000 sq ft project, labor hours can range from 1,200 to 3,000 hours depending on interior scope. Hourly rates commonly fall in the $50–$120 range, with higher rates for skilled trades or rush schedules.

Assumptions: standard 8-hour workdays, no overtime beyond plan.

Real-World Pricing Examples

Three scenario cards illustrate typical project bands.

  • Basic: Shell only, 6,000 sq ft; 6–8 weeks duration; materials and labor total around $270,000–$380,000; includes steel frame, metal panels, basic insulation, and minimal interior fit-out; $45–$60 per sq ft shell.
  • Mid-Range: 7,500 sq ft with partial interior finishes; full electrical rough-in; total $520,000–$760,000; $70–$100 per sq ft plus interior upgrades.
  • Premium: 9,500 sq ft with classrooms, AV rooms, and enhanced finishes; total $900,000–$1,400,000; $95–$145 per sq ft plus advanced systems.

Assumptions: single-story layout, standard pew seating, mid-range finish level.
